The Senate passed a bill that would prohibit the use of federal funds to purchase equipment from Huawei and provide $1 billion for rural telecom companies to replace equipment from the Chinese tech giant that the U.S. has blacklisted.

6 min read"U.S. companies can sell their equipment to Huawei," he said.

"This bipartisan bill will help communities across the country by bolstering efforts to keep our communications supply chain safe from foreign adversaries and other dangerous actors, while helping small and rural providers remove and replace suspect network equipment," the statement added. David Stehlin, the trade group's CEO, called it"a critical step in securing our network and ensuring the integrity of the telecommunications supply chain as we usher in the 5G era."

Huawei argued that the legislation would hurt only customers and businesses, especially in rural areas.
